CSD Advised That Allowing Gateway Manor Students To Stay During Reno Not in System’s “Best Interest”
Decatur Metro | December 1, 2014 | 3:28 pmThe AJC’s Bill Banks reports on the tough spot that the CSD school board finds itself in with Decatur’s public housing community, Gateway Manor, scheduled to be renovated next year…
Early figures show that 29 Gateway children will be temporarily relocated outside city limits — as early as January— during the 12-to-18-months renovation.
Decatur Housing Authority Executive Director Douglas Faust has asked the board to allow these students to remain in Decatur’s system during relocation. Seals said the school system’s “been advised legally that it’s not in the best interests” of the school system to let children officially outside the district, regardless of circumstance, to continue attending city schools.
The Board tabled the issue at their last board meeting and is scheduled to vote on the issue on December 9th.
